Easter 2026 will be observed on Sunday, April 5, 2026. As one of the most important dates in the Christian calendar, Easter marks the resurrection of Jesus Christ and is celebrated worldwide with church services, family gatherings, and longstanding cultural traditions. In 2026, Good Friday falls on April 3, and Palm Sunday is observed on March 29. Because Easter follows a lunar-based calculation rather than a fixed calendar date, it changes each year making it important to confirm the exact schedule in advance. The housing market predictions in 2026 are being shaped by a unique mix of post-pandemic normalization, restrictive monetary policy hangovers, demographic pressure, and persistent supply constraints. After several years of volatility marked by rapid price appreciation in 2020–2022, a sharp interest-rate shock in 2023, and cautious stabilization through 2024–2025 the U.S. housing market is entering 2026 at an inflection point. Unlike the boom-bust cycles of the past, today’s real estate outlook reflects structural changes: chronic underbuilding, elevated homeowner equity, stricter lending standards, and shifting household formation patterns.
